Thursday 23 July 2015

Software Deployment


Software Deployment
It is group policy use for remote installation of different types of softwares. It can be use for an OU or for the entire domain network. We can deploy any type of software. The softwares are divided into 2 categories :-
1. Windows 2000/2003/2008/2012/WinXP/Windows7/Windows8 Compatible softwares
2. Pre-Windows 2000 (MS-Office97)   and Non-Microsoft softwares (Adobe Reader)

Terms use in Software Deployment are :-
1. SDP (Software Distribution Point)    It is a computer where we can keep all the dumps of different softwares.
2. Intellimirror         It means collection of the different files or it is feature of OS which can work in the background during the remote installation. It is use to check the different options, security, desktop settings etc. during the remote installation.







Options in Software Deployment :-
1. Assign to user       It means the deployed software will be automatically install in the user profile, when user will logon next time.  This option can be select from  the  User Configuration Policies.

2. Assign to computer       It means the deployed software will be automatically install in the client machine, when client machine will be restart. It will be install for all the users on local computer.  This option can be select from the Computer Configuration Policies.

3. Publish to user     It means the deployed software will be automatically install in the user
profile but user have to click on Install or Add button.  This option can be select from the User Configuration Policies.

NOTE:
1. User must have permission on local computer to install softwares or he must be member of Power Users built-in group on client machine.
2. If we apply any policy from Computer Configuration Policies, then we must move client computer inside  the OU and client must be restart.
3. We can also remove softwares remotely using software deployment policy.
4. Publish and ZAP option is not available in the Computer Configuration Policies.


Types of files use in the Software Deployment :-
1.  *.msi  (Microsoft Windows Installer Package)  This file is use to deploy those softwares which are compatible. By default this file is available in compatible softwares. We can select assign or publish.

2.  *.zap (ZAW Down-level Application Package)  This file is use to deploy those softwares which are release before year 2000 or non-Microsoft products.  We have to create zap file manually.  It can never be assign but always publish.
NOTE: Zap and Publish are not available in Computer Configuration Policies.


3.  *.mst (Microsoft Transformation)      This file is use upgrade and modify the package.

4.  *.msp (Microsoft Patches)       This file is bug-fixer or use to check the programming errors                                             during the software deployment.
5.  *.aas (Application Assignment Script)                This file is use to check the security during the                                                                       software deployment.
















No comments:

Post a Comment